Paver Driveway Construction Questions
What types of materials are used for paver driveways? Common materials include concrete pavers,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
How long does a paver driveway typically last? Properly installed paver driveways can last several decades with minimal maintenance when designed for the local climate.
Can paver driveways be installed on existing surfaces? Yes, they can be installed over existing concrete or asphalt, provided the surface is stable and properly prepared.
What are common patterns for paver driveways? Popular patterns include herringbone, basket weave, and running bond, which add visual interest and strength to the driveway.
